508 equal divisions of the octave (abbreviated 508edo or 508ed2), also called 508-tone equal temperament (508tet) or 508 equal temperament (508et) when viewed under a regular temperament perspective, is the tuning system that divides the octave into 508 equal parts of about 2.36 ¢ each. Each step represents a frequency ratio of 21/508, or the 508th root of 2.
